GQQ型强化气流干燥机
强化气流干燥机:A型:风机兼做打散器,适合干燥热敏性物料,热效率高,系统构成简单。典型物料:双尿腈,间苯二甲腈,农药中间体,粉丝蛋白等密度轻,非磨蚀性的产品。B型:带粉碎机的气流干燥机广泛用于膏糊状物料的干燥,在基础型的基础上,增加一种高效粉碎机,湿物料先在粉碎机内粉碎干燥。经干燥的细产品由热风带进收尘装置,没有被夹带的颗粒较大的湿产品,继续被破碎干燥,直至能够被风输送到收尘装置。该机型特别适用于膏糊状、滤饼状物料的干燥。具体物料有:污泥渣、泥煤、粘土、磷酸氢钙、高岭土、硅藻土、丙烯酰胺等。特点:1.干燥时间短、脱水速度快、一般在0.5-3秒。热效率高、且产品不产生过热现象。自动化程度高、干燥产品质量好。2.干燥强度大、脱水能力可从25kgH2O/h至2000kgH2O/h。3.设备简单、占地面积小、投资省,GQW型为专用低高度紧凑型。4.应用范围广,可适用于各种粉粒状、膏糊、滤饼类物料。5.可根据用户情况及物料耐热温度选择蒸汽、电、热风炉、烟气炉、锅炉烟气余热等作为热源。热介质的温度可以从120℃至780℃之间选择。选型表:型号脱水量Kg/h进风量Kg/h进风温度℃装机功率KW占地面积m2ABGQX15030~601400~1600140~200192210GQX20050~1102500~2800140~200232832GQX25090~1703800~4400140~200303640GQX300130~2505600~6300140~200384452GQX400230~4009900~11300140~200687270GQX500360~70015000~17600140~2009410080GQX600520~100022000~25000140~200118126105
